Interior nice. I dont think it leaks and how do you know if the driveshaft is tight?

Chan93lx50
07-12-2007, 08:37 PM
Crawl under the truck and see if there is any play in the U-joints. Also if you put the truck in gear and hear a loud clunk most likley a u-joint

Interior nice. I dont think it leaks and how do you know if the driveshaft is tight?

Look over the motor, particularly underneath (they can wash the oil off of the top but it is tough to get it off the underneath side). You gotta crawl under there anyway to check the driveshaft.

If all these things are OK, it is probably work the book value. I would check several different places for value.

Kelley Blue Book http://www.kbb.com/
NADA www.nadaguides.com/
Edmunds www.edmunds.com

If you want to negotiate, you might start with 3k under the book value and go from there. Any idea how long it has been on the market?
